How to Install Active Autowerke midpipe and Remus Axle Back Sport Exhaust on a BMW M3

This video displays how I installed the Active Autowerke midpipe with the Remus Axle Back Sport Exhaust to my ZCP M3. This DIY took me a good chunk of my Saturday, but I am satisfied of the result. I am soo happy I was able to tackle this myself. If you have any questions, let me know. Hopefully this video will help someone thinking of doing it themselves.
